BOSTON (AP) -The owner of the Boston Bruins believes the NHL’s next Winter Classic will be played at Fenway Park.
Jeremy Jacobs said he thinks it’s the worst kept secret in Boston that the game on New Year’s Day will be played at Fenway. Previous reports have indicated that the home of the Boston Red Sox will be the likely site.
Jacobs said Wednesday that the NHL hasn’t confirmed the site of the game to him and that it’s up to the league to announce it. That announcement is expected in July.
In the other two outdoor Winter Classics, Pittsburgh played Buffalo at Ralph Wilson Stadium in 2008 and Detroit played Chicago at Wrigley Field earlier this year.
